Art Corner

From Salem Links and Lore

Established in 1977 by David Bacigalupo, The Art Corner is a small but pristine framing store and art gallery that features valuable pieces from local and foreign artists.

Wendy Snow-Lang bought the business at 264 Washington Street, on Mill Hill, in 2005 from her former boss, Bacigalupo. She had worked there for 20 years. As well as the framing business, the store is well-known as a showcase for local artists.

Snow-Lang suffered a fire in 2008, which started at the back of the store. She rebuilt at the same location, but moved down the street to a temporary location for the interim.

In 2023, the Art Corner moved to a new location at 10 Colonial Rd. #14.
